Redmond Police Blotter: Pedestrian Breaks Window of Passing Vehicle

The following incidents were reported between 6 a.m. Tuesday and 6 a.m. Wednesday.

From the :

Tuesday, Dec. 20

3:03 p.m., 17200 block of Redmond Way: Redmond Police arrested an adult male who stole items from a local grocery store.

4:44 p.m., 4300 block of 171st Ave. NE: Redmond Police responded to a report of a missing endangered adult, who was located later in the day.

5:32 p.m., 15400 block of NE 90th St.: Redmond Police responded to an address in the Grasslawn district after a pedestrian broke out the window of a passing vehicle.

11:42 p.m., 17700 block of NE 90th St.: Redmond Police investigated a female subject's threat of suicide. Subject was unable to be contacted after a canvass of her known friends.

Wednesday, Dec. 21

2:17 a.m., 9800 block of Redmond-Woodinville Road: Redmond Police arrested the driver of a vehicle on suspicion of driving under the influence.
